Cleveland’s FiveOne Experimental Orchestra first performed nearly seven years ago. Since then it has put together numerous adventurous programs, drawing on a wide range of musicians and other creative collaborators to “bridge the gap between pop culture and modern art music.”
“We believe there is a large market of young, free-thinking individual who could find a great bond with the intricacies and abstraction of recent classical music if properly exposed on their terms, in their venues,” they say.
So its next program will take place at the Market Avenue Wine Bar in the heart of the West 25th Street brewery/party district. With the provocative name of All Who Dare Enter, the program will include five musicians — the group’s artistic director John Thompson (pictured), its executive director Jeremy Allen, David Crowell, Michael Laurello and Marc Mellits — performing pieces you probably have never heard of, but who knows, you might like.
